If You Saw Thro' My Eyes

If You Saw Thro' My Eyes is the 1971 album by country rock/folk rock musician Ian Matthews.

Guest musicians were former Fairport Convention bandmates Sandy Denny on vocals and keyboards, and Richard Thompson on accordion and guitar.

The album also featured guitarist Tim Renwick, jazz pianist Keith Tippett and Matthews' future bandmate in Plainsong, Andy Roberts.

[3] If You Saw Thro' My Eyes remained unavailable on CD until 1993 when it was released as a 2-on-1 reissue on Vertigo coupled with Tigers Will Survive.

A live version of the album, If You Saw Thro' My Eyes - Live, recorded in October 2003 at Cambrinus Cafe in Horst, The Netherlands (where Matthews now lives), was released as the second CD of the 2-CD set Sparkler: The Best of the Texas Recordings 1989-2004 on the Blue Rose record label.
